The global aircraft lighting market size was valued at USD 670.6 million in 2021. The market is projected to grow from USD 712.8 million in 2022 to USD 1,341.7 million by 2029, exhibiting a CAGR of 9.46% during the forecast period.
This information is provided by Fortune Business Insights, in its report, titled, “Aircraft Lighting Market Size, Share & COVID-19 Impact Analysis, By Aircraft Type (Fixed Wing and Rotary Wing), By Lighting Type (Interior Lights and Exterior Lights), By Point of Sale (OEM and Aftermarket), and Regional Forecast, 2022-2029.”
COVID-19 Led to Postponements of Aircraft Deliveries and Reduced Demand for Aircraft Lighting System
The aviation industry was adversely impacted by the pandemic and the influence was observed in numerous parameter involving low passenger air traffic, terminations in aircraft deliveries, and withdrawal of aircraft orders. Additionally, surplus number of aircraft were found in storage conditions, airline schedules were negated, and international aircraft movement was limited. Furthermore, aircraft values experienced a considerable modification with narrow bodies especially trading at higher price than normal, resulting in order cancellation from prime airlines across the globe.
KLM Royal Dutch Airlines Chooses STG Aerospaces’ Next Generation Saf-Tglo
STG Aerospace, a Cwmbran-located aerospace emergency exit marking and cabin lighting systems supplier, has merged forces with KLM Airlines to update their aircraft with the recent-most generation of saf-Tglo (SSUL-X) emergency floor path marking system.
This novel partnership with KLM, the flag carrier airline of the Netherlands, denotes a chief moment for STG as they provide their latest generation of saf-Tglo to this esteemed launch customer.
Surge in Demand for Enhancement of Conventional Aircraft Lights with Modern Lights to Thrust Market Growth
The airline workers from all over the globe are highly capitalizing in aircraft modernization programs and augment agreements with OEMs to update the conventional cabin interiors and lighting systems. The airline industry is chiefly concentrating on refining passenger experience and comfort by installing advanced aircraft interior systems. Aircraft interior lighting designers have been resourceful and are utilizing both the latest research and the newest technology to upgrade cabin appearance, suitability, and purpose.

Further Report Findings
North America dominated the aircraft lighting market share in 2021. It was valued at USD 209.2 million in 2021. The North American market growth is attributed to the presence of a well flourished line fit & retro fit aviation industry and the highest aircraft fleet and aircraft lighting manufacturers in the U.S.
In terms of lighting type, the market is bifurcated into interior lights and exterior lights. The interior lights segment is further segmented into signage lights, ceiling & wall lights, floor path lighting, reading light, and lavatory lights.
